"There are also issues with the syntax conversion behavior that can be puzzling given they run in PSpice but grind to a halt in LT. What is it about the algorithms that allow some models to work and others crash?" "I thought generally LTSPICE is capable of using all PSPICE models. Yes, it usually swallows the syntax, but the computational algorithms in LTspice cause it not to run PSpice models the same was as PSpice does in some cases, or as efficiently (simulation can grind to a halt), in some cases."
